JSPM

  • ESM via JSPM
  • ES Module Entrypoint
  • Export Map
  • Keywords
  • License
  • Repository URL
  • TypeScript Types
  • README
  • Created
  • Published
  • Downloads 265795
  • Score
    100M100P100Q163025F
  • License Apache-2.0 OR MIT

Async iterable filename pattern matcher

Package Exports

  • it-glob

Readme

it-glob

codecov CI

Async iterable filename pattern matcher

Table of contents

Install

$ npm i it-glob

Like glob but async iterable.

Usage

import glob from 'it-glob'

const options = {
  cwd // defaults to process.cwd
  absolute // return absolute paths, defaults to false
  nodir // only yield file paths, skip directories

  // all other options are passed to minimatch
}

for await (const path of glob('/path/to/file', '**/*', options)) {
  console.info(path)
}

See the minimatch docs for the full list of options.

License

Licensed under either of

Contribution

Unless you explicitly state otherwise, any contribution intentionally submitted for inclusion in the work by you, as defined in the Apache-2.0 license, shall be dual licensed as above, without any additional terms or conditions.